About Abnormal Security Corporation
Abnormal Security Corporation provides cloud-native email security using behavioral AI to block business email compromise, phishing, malware, and socially-engineered attacks. The platform integrates via API with Microsoft 365 and Google Workspace, analyzing identity, content, and context to detect anomalies without altering mail flow. Founded in 2018 and headquartered in San Francisco, the company serves mid-market to Fortune 500 organizations, reducing risk, automating incident response, and providing visibility into human-targeted threats.
